S7200 计数

客户要求用一个接近开关和一个金属感应片来检查主轴转速(不要求转向),请问这样能做到吗?PLC:CPU226 请问应该如何计算此转速?

问题补充:
采集的转速要求不高,只用来显示而不参与控制!主轴转速大概每分钟800转,请问普通接近开关能达到要求吗?

最佳答案

我曾经用过此方法,没有问题。
选择开关频率高于50Hz就可以。
用输入中断计时,得到每转的周期值,经中值滤波后算出转速。
或者采用中断计数方式,取5-10秒转数计算转速。
下面链接有中值滤波库
http://www.ad.siemens.com.cn/club/bbs/post_elite.asp?b_id=3&a_id=761108

提问者对于答案的评价:
OK

原创文章,作者:more0621,如若转载,请注明出处:https://www.zhaoplc.com/plc313917.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2020年11月1日 下午3:31
下一篇 2020年11月1日 下午3:31

相关推荐

  • 绝对型编码器没有输出

    我有OMRON绝对型编码器E6CP-AG5C,格雷码输出8位,接到S7200的 I0.0-I0.7,S7200的24v输出接到编码器,但我在STEP-Mrico/win中…

    SIMATIC S7-200 2020年11月1日
  • PROFIBUS网络中S7-200编程

    带CP5611通讯卡的个人机为上位机,通过编程实现S7-200(CPU224、EM277,带DP模块)控制MM440对普通三相交流电机的远程调速(要求连续调速),二者间使用USS协…

    SIMATIC S7-200 2021年7月5日
  • MODBUS多从站的轮询

    CPU226作主站带多个modbus从站,在编程的时候有一个轮询的问题。在一个从站内部的20个数据交换,可以用轮询的方法解决了,忽然想到主站不可能总是在一个从站里面反复地“转圈”,…

    SIMATIC S7-200 2021年7月5日
  • 在S7-200PLC编程时,如何判断几个变量中哪个变量值最小?

    有段小程序不知怎么做,要求需要判断出几个变量中,哪个变量值最小,哪个变量值最大;因为这几个变量都是动态变化的,所以要及时判断计算出来这几个变量的平均值。请教各位!谢谢 最佳答案 n…

    SIMATIC S7-200 2020年10月31日
  • s7-200和s7-300编程软件可安装在同一台电脑上吗

    win7  32位系统,已安装了s7-300的编程软件,现可安装s7-200的编程软件吗? 问题补充:安装s7-200的编程软件v4.0sp9时,不成功,是什么…

    SIMATIC S7-200 2021年7月5日
  • s7200符号表使用问题

    我把地址注释好中文符号后,觉得要修改一下文字,修改后在程序里显示不对了,怎么解决?谢谢 最佳答案 要修改符号名,请按以下步骤做:1. 符号名未使用(如正在使用,先CTRL…

    SIMATIC S7-200 2017年12月1日
  • S7-200 CPU 226型PLC最大能下载运行多少KB的程序

    S7-200 CPU 226型PLC最大能运行多少KB的程序,也就是说它最多能装多大的程序,经试验最大能下载71k大的程序文件,明显大于资料上说的24k&nbs…

    SIMATIC S7-200 2020年11月1日
  • 地址冲突

    在西门子编程软件step7-mincom/win上有没有自如何动查找地址冲突的问题,望知道的给予指教谢谢! 最佳答案 用交叉引用好了,然后查看是否有地址。我通常 是这么作…

    SIMATIC S7-200 2021年7月5日
  • mov_r的选用

    新手问一下:我的模拟输入为AIWO,用VD100寄存,那在程序开始时,我把VD100设为0,用MOV_R,程序这样写:LD    &nbsp…

    SIMATIC S7-200 2021年7月5日
  • s7-200子程序编程

    s7-200子程序编写,在局部变量表中定义的符号,在梯形图程序赋值时,在右键“选择符号”后出现的对话框中,为何看不到在局部变量声明表中定义的符号,也没办法使用。请问各位教师这是哪里…

    SIMATIC S7-200 2020年10月31日